In the high-velocity landscape of Paris Fashion Week, Nicky Zimmermann has executed a “Tectonic Movement” back to the 1920s, utilizing the March 9, 2026, runway to celebrate the “Defiant Femininity” of Australian history. The Fall/Winter 2026 collection functions as a “Luminous Landmark” of “Biological Continuity,” drawing direct inspiration from the designer’s own grandmother—a trailblazing lifesaver at Coogee Beach during an era of “Structural Exclusion.” Moving beyond the “Historical Authority” of the brand’s signature boho-chic, this “Future-Classic” blueprint balances “Mechanical Utility” with “Ethereal Romance.” From the “Noir-Avant” presence of Art Deco-printed bubble-hem gowns to the “Aero-Dynamic” surge of fringe and feathers, Zimmermann has constructed a “Sovereign Narrative” that honors the women who “Took Flight”—both metaphorically and literally—as early aviators and explorers.

The “Coogee Beach” Blueprint for Resilience

The “Primary Architect” of the collection’s mood is the spirit of 1920s Australian pioneers, a “Historical Anchor” that infuses the garments with “Structural Courage.” The runway opened with a “Sartorial Study” in “Refined Minimalism,” featuring belted jumpsuits in structured cotton and leather that evoked a “Ready-for-Anything” attitude. A “Historical Authority” in 1920s Glamour

The collection’s final act was a “Luminous Transformation” of eveningwear, featuring “Voluminous Skirts” and “Victorian-Inspired Gowns” that acted as “Sartorial Landmarks” of the era’s glamour. Jewelry featuring Bird Motifs served as a “Mechanical Nod” to early female aviators, providing a “Luminous Completion” to the theme of “Independence.” This “Succession of Details” ensures that the “Architecture of the FW26 Collection” remains “Unwavering” in its “Structural Integrity.”
